The following information is the text for an error message generated by TurboTax when an input has been made for Form 8911:

 

The IRS made updates to Form 8911 Alternative Fuel Vehicle Refueling Property Credit.  TurboTax is planning to make updates around this by 02/21/2024.  Please check back then to be sure you are eligible to receive this credit.

 

The error condition is to insure that you do not file the tax return before the updates are made in the program.

2/22 update. Some progress but more delays. So this morning TT asked me

to enter my address and also my census tract ID. Once I did all that it then told me that the update would not be available until 2/29. The target keeps moving folks. I suggest you locate your census tract number. The IRS instructions can be found here under the what’s new section.
